Inspiron 15 5510 Service Manual

Installing the wireless card

Prerequisites

If you are replacing a component, remove the existing component before performing the installation procedure.

About this task

The following image indicates the location of the wireless card and provides a visual representation of the installation procedure.

Image: Installing the wireless card

Steps

  1. Connect the antenna cables to the wireless card.

    The following table provides the antenna-cable color scheme for the wireless card that is supported by your computer.

    Table 1. Antenna-cable color schemeThe following table provides the antenna-cable color scheme for the wireless card of your computer.
    Connectors on the wireless card Antenna-cable color Silkscreen marking
    Main White MAIN △ (white triangle)
    Auxiliary Black AUX ▲ (black triangle)
  2. Align the notch on the wireless card with the tab on the wireless-card slot on the system board.
  3. Slide and insert the wireless card at an angle into the wireless-card slot on the system board.
  4. Align the screw hole on the wireless-card bracket to the screw hole on the wireless card and system board.
  5. Replace the screw (M2x4) that secures the wireless-card bracket to the wireless card and the system board.

Next steps

  1. Install the base cover.
  2. Exit Service Mode.
  3. Follow the procedure in After working inside your computer.
